“…These wires do not undergo as much deflection as lighter wires, however, they show a lower friction coefficient when compared with the thicker ones, 1,17,20,21 since the larger the wire size, the higher the friction coefficient. 1,6,20,22 The method of wire ligation to the bracket also influences frictional resistance 23 and it is proportional to the ligation force and friction coefficient of the surfaces that are in contact. 24 Therefore, this study was developed with the purpose of comparing the frictional resistance produced by different elastomeric ligatures, one low-friction ligature and two conventional ligatures, since they are the first choice of several orthodontists.…”
